Hey team — handover for the Clearnod consent banner rollout. Banner is live at 25% on the Fenwick storefront; ramping to 100% Thursday unless support sees a spike in "can't dismiss" complaints. Known quirk: the banner re-appears after locale switch, fix is queued. If users report missing categories, it's almost always a cached config. The flag values currently controlling the rollout are listed below so you can sanity-check reports against them.

service settings:
ralael:
  pin: 7453
  tenant: zorath
  seal: seal_087806e4
  metrics_host: metrics.ralael.paliqworks.example
  standby_team: fraath
  escalation: praok-istiel
  nonce: 10e083

## Service Accounts for Switchgrid

Switchgrid, our feature-flag rollout framework, uses dedicated service accounts for any non-human caller that evaluates or mutates flags. Each account is scoped to a single environment and rotated quarterly by the Platform Enablement team. Reviewers should confirm that code only references the account matching its deploy target, and that flag mutations go through the audited write path. The staging evaluation account is provisioned already, and its current key is recorded here for reference.

gateway credential: vxb3-o9a

## v3.8.2 — Key Rotation

Rotated the release signing key following the currency-conversion rounding fix (half-even rounding now applied before FX spread in Coinloom's settlement path; previously truncation caused sub-cent drift on high-volume pairs). On-call: all artifacts signed before this release remain valid until month end. Verify new deployments against the rotated key only — the old key is revoked in the Vaultrow keystore and verification against it will fail hard. Alert routing unchanged. The replacement signing key is below.

deploy key for fafof-yaguf: bky4_zHj6

# Env Vars & Hot Reload

Heads up for review: Quillbeam now hot-reloads most of its .env on SIGHUP — log levels, cache TTLs, feature flags, all picked up live. Secrets are the exception; they're read once at boot, so a restart is still required after changing them. The watcher ignores comments and blank lines. To test the reload path end to end, the session-signing secret goes on the next line.

env line for yahaf-kageg: VAULT_KEY5=978f5